Overview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ablet
Anagesic Forte 100mg/325mg tablets provide pain relief and inflammation reduction. Indicated for conditions such as rheumatoid arthritis, ankylosing spondylitis, and osteoarthritis, it also addresses muscle, back, tooth, ear, and throat pain. Administer with or without food, as directed by your physician, maintaining consistent usage. Dosage and frequency may be adjusted based on individual pain levels and needs; never exceed recommended usage. Common side effects include nausea, vomiting, abdominal discomfort, appetite loss, indigestion, and diarrhea. Persistent or bothersome side effects require medical attention; your doctor may suggest alternative therapies or dosage modifications. Consult your doctor prior to use if you have pre-existing heart, kidney, liver conditions, or stomach ulcers. Full disclosure of all medications is crucial for safe use.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als must obtain medical approval before commencing treatment with Anagesic Forte 100mg/325mg tablets.

How to use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ablet:
Administer this medication precisely as your physician directs, adhering to the prescribed dosage and treatment period. Ingest the tablet whole; avoid chewing, crushing, or fracturing it.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ablets can be consumed with or without food, although consistent timing is recommended.
How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ablet works:
Aceclofenac and Paracetamol, combined as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g tablets, alleviate pain, fever, and inflammation by inhibiting the effects of pain-signaling molecules.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Combining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g tablets with alcohol is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The use of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human research is scarce, animal studies indicate pot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any risks prior to prescribing this medication. Medical advice is recommended.
Breast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Data on the use of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ablet while breastfeeding is lacking. Seek medical advice from your physician.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g tablets might reduce attentiveness, impair vision, and cause drowsiness or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with impaired kidney function should use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Medical advice is essential.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g tablets are contraindicated in individuals with severely compromised kidney function.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ablets cautiously, potentially requiring dosage modification. Medical advice is essential.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ablets are contraindicated for individuals with severe or active liver disease.
What if you forget to take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ablet :
Should you forget a Hifein Plus 100mg/325mg Tablet dose,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next dose is imminent, omit the missed one and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
